At 4 to 1 odds, Erin Andrews has really started to bring in her wow factor to Dancing with the Stars. Erin and p
artner Maxsim Chmerkovskly earned a total of 55 points for their Samba and Freestyle in which has resulted in a tie with Nicole Scherzinger. The judges continue to praise her for her constant progress each week and it looks as though Erin has really put herself up there with the other two remaining couples.
Coming in at 2 to 1 odds, Evan Lysacek and partner Anna Trebunskaya brought in the lowest scores of the night from the judges. With a total of 52 points, they really needed those votes last night from the American viewers. Although the judges liked their Viennese Waltz, it was their Freestyle that earned the lowest scores and we’ll have to see if the viewers agreed.
Nicole Scherzinger is coming in at 4 to 7 odds and she seems to be in good standing after her performances of the Rumba and Freestyle with partner Derek Hough in which earned them a total of 55 points. However, nothing is ever a foregone conclusion and we’ll have to see if America’s votes win the couple that Mirror Ball trophy that they’ve been working so hard to get.
